Output 528b5d76ef0cfff8e89c926e4c0d43a8e8f3870e803f459c87ac0ef3b93f9a8f:0

value
3577997613
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ddc03ef7060f35fda81ae94a3320c5bf5f5a25c7 OP_EQUALVERIFY OP_CHECKSIG
address
1MDWdsupvWHb6XqpxXyTUidpWpLjwZvDdU
transaction
528b5d76ef0cfff8e89c926e4c0d43a8e8f3870e803f459c87ac0ef3b93f9a8f
confirmations
497907
spent
true